It seems like a very strong 4 pc to me unless I am missing some drastic. Looking at the simcraft stats for mut/combat ilvl 700:
Mut uses dispatch 113 times in a simulated fight, so thats 113 additional combo points you'd gain from the 4pc.
Combat procs deceit just under 20 times on average for a simulated fight, but lets round it up and say thats an additional 80 combo points.
Considering combat 4pc is an very strong 4pc right now, mut's upcoming 4pc looks ridiculously strong.
Obviously simulated fights don't account for real world mechanics, so this is pretty generalized. If my reasoning here is completely messed up, someone please point it out.

Forget everything I said. Sub 4 set is crazy, there is now way it is going to take off 25 seconds from every eviscerate. My last Gruul kill I got off 37 eviscerates in 268s. 37 eviscerates would be effectively -925 seconds off Vanish, which is about 10 Vanishes worth. That plus my 5 shadow dances would have been pretty much almost 260 seconds of FW if done correctly, so almost 100% uptime on FW.
If that 4 set goes live like that, Sub will be a new experience for sure.
Edit: I guess I would also have to take into consideration how many eviscerates go off in to opening SD+SR before Vanish goes off. And there are 5 free eviscerates from the current set.

Sub stat weights will be shifting quite a bit.
Four piece bonus increases the value of haste and decreases the value of multistrike.
The mastery nerf obviously decreases the value of mastery.
Backstab buff and sub trinket further decreases the value of mastery.
